About This Coffee

This coffee is a single-origin selection from the Muje Mesina processing station in the East Guji region of Ethiopia. Grown by smallholder farmers at altitudes between 1950 and 2050 meters, this coffee is a natural processed Heirloom variety. It features a vibrant flavor profile with notes of tropical fruit, kiwi, and orange. The beans are light roasted, offering a clean and complex cup suitable for various brewing methods including filter and espresso.

Rye Island Roastery

Rye Island Roastery was officially founded in June 2020 on Žitný Ostrov, the large river island in southwestern Slovakia known for its peaceful agricultural landscape. The team had been building roasting experience well before the launch date, and they work on a Garanti roaster, adapting each profile to the character and origin of the bean to achieve clean, clear cups with distinctive flavor. From those local beginnings the roastery has built a customer base that now extends beyond Slovakia's borders, driven by a philosophy that balances precision with a willingness to experiment. Their catalog rotates seasonally, and the company positions itself as a community that invites drinkers to discover new dimensions of the coffee world alongside them.
